What does LNB satellite TV mean?
LNB is short for Low Noise Blockconverter. The most common name in Chinese is Andhadhun. In fact, its function is to down-amplify, reduce the high-frequency satellite signal to 950MHz- 1450MHz and filter out the noise to amplify the real signal. Generally, it can be divided into C-band LNB(3.7GHz-4.2GHz) and Ku-band LNB (10.7 GHz-12.75 GHz). Because the satellite signal is quite weak before reaching the antenna, and the higher the frequency of coaxial cable transmission, the greater the signal loss, so LNB is needed to improve it.
